DNMT1和CCNA1在不同级别宫颈病变组织中的表达及临床意义  被引量:3

Expression and clinical significance of DNMT1 and CCNA1 in different grades of cervical lesions

摘  要:目的探讨DNMT1和CCNA1在不同级别宫颈病变组织中的表达及临床意义。方法选取病理学诊断的正常宫颈(NC)、宫颈低级别上皮内病变(LSIL)、宫颈高级别上皮内病变(HSIL)、宫颈鳞状细胞癌(SCC)组织各30例,采用Western blot法、实时荧光聚合酶链反应(q RT-PCR)法检测各组DNMT1、CCNA1 mRNA和蛋白的表达。结果 DNMT1 mRNA和蛋白表达量在LSIL、HSIL及SCC组织中均高于NC组织(F=117.93,P<0.05;F=61.24,P<0.05),随着病变程度的增加,DNMT1 mRNA和蛋白的表达水平逐渐上升(χ~2趋势=26.25,P<0.05;χ~2趋势=26.60,P<0.05)。CCNA1 mRNA和蛋白的表达水平在HSIL、SCC组织中均低于NC、LSIL组织(F=77.04,P<0.05;F=57.15,P<0.05),随着病变程度的增加,CCNA1 mRNA和蛋白表达量逐渐下降(χ~2趋势=64.19,P<0.05;χ~2趋势=60.24,P<0.05)。DNMT1、CCNA1 mRNA和蛋白在LSIL、HSIL、SCC组织中的表达呈负相关(r=-0.75、-0.56,P<0.05)。结论 DNMT1 mRNA、蛋白的高表达,CCNA1 mRNA、蛋白低表达,二者可能与宫颈癌的发生发展有关。Objective To investigate the expression and clinical significance of DNMT1 and CCNA1 in different grades of cervical lesions. Methods Cervical tissues were selected from normal cervical(NC),low-grade cervical intraepithelial lesion(LSIL),high-grade cervical intraepithelial lesion(HSIL)and cervical squa-mous cell carcinoma(SCC)from each thirty patients.The expression of DNMT1 and CCNA1 mRNA and protein was examined by Western Blot analysis and qRT-PCR in cervical tissues. Results The expression of DNMT1 mRNA and protein in LSIL,HSIL and SCC was higher than in NC(F=117.93,P〈0.05;F=61.24,P〈0.05). Expression of DNMT1 mRNA and protein was increased steadily according to severity of cervical lesions(χ2trend=26.25,P〈0.05;χ2trend=26.60,P〈0.05).The expression of CCNA1 mRNA and protein in HSIL and SCC was lower than that in NC and LSIL(F = 77.04,P 〈 0.05;F = 57.15,P 〈 0.05). Expression of CCNA1 mRNA and protein was decreased steadily according to severity of cervical lesions(χ2trend=64.19,P〈0.05;χ2trend=60.24,P〈0.05). There was a negative correlation between expression of DNMT1 and CCNA1 protein in LSIL,HSIL,SCC (r=-0.75,-0.56,P〈0.05). Conclusion In DNMT1 mRNA there is high expression of protein and in CCNA1 mRNA there is low expression of protein,but both may be related to the occurrence and development of cervical cancer.

关 键 词:DNA甲基转移酶1 细胞周期蛋白A1 宫颈癌 宫颈癌前病变
